2011-11-10 5 views
0

私は、シマーと呼ばれるセンサーデバイスを使って作業しています。センサーデバイスはデータを送信し、タブレットのSDカードに保存します。私は、私のタブレットにセンサーデバイスの3軸によって生成された加速度を示しています。私は情報を取得する必要があります。誰もがアンドロイドタブレットでセンサーデバイスの加速度を実装する方法があることを知っています。 答えはありますか?Androidタブレットとシマーの一体化

答えて

1

私の大学でも同様のプロジェクトに取り組んでいます。目標は、シマーセンサーとアンドロイドアプリケーションの間にインターフェースを作成することでした。これをコード化する必要があります。

Bluetooth SPPスニッフィングを使用して、私はデータ送信のために使用されたコマンドのほとんどをデコードすることができましたが、完全にマッピングしていませんでした。私が使用していないドキュメントにアクセスできる場合、この手順はおそらく冗長です。

アンドロイドで接続を作成するための基本は、アプリケーションをBluetooth SPP用にコーディングし、接続後は必要なコマンドをSPP経由でシマーセンサーに送信することです。基本的にこれは設定/接続開始のための#SOH、デバイスが応答するかどうかを確認するためにデバイスに "ping"する#ACKです(デバイスは#FF(OK)で応答する必要があります)。 「ボイラープレート」プログラムファームウェアが使用されている場合、デバイス上に表示されたステータスは緑色から赤色に、またはその逆に色を切り替える。

次に、#BELを送信して、加速度計/ジャイロ/その他のセンサーをトリガーします。あなたはデータを解釈する方法を見つけ出し、測定値を外挿する必要があります。

まだプロジェクトに取り組んでいて、共同作業をしたいのであれば、お互いに助け合うことができます。

関連する問題